    NATIONAL HEALTH INSURANCE SCHEME WHAT IS THE MAJOR GOVERNMENT POLICY ON HEALTH FINANCING IN GHANA? The Government is to replace the existing ‘Cash and Carry’ health financing system with a National Health Insurance Scheme. WHY?     (1986) acknowledged that the government recognised that nurses should be eligible to prescribe. Nurse prescribing has an important contribution to make in the service to patients and clients and the advantages were acknowledged in the Crown Report 1 (1989). Thomas (2000) informs us that in this review‚ it recommended that nurses with either a Health Visitor or a District Nurse qualification should be allowed to prescribe from a limited nurses prescribers’ formulary (NPF).
